Default Noid light does not flash, not on at all.

No start problem. Car cranks but won't start. Will catch if sprayed with starter fluid. Checked fuel injector signal with Noid light, and NOTHING.

ECM Problems? Ground missing? What do you all think?

First, it helps to state the year of the vette, and fill out your profile. On a l98 the signal is picked up from the pickup coil..sent to the ECM and from there the signal is sent to fire the injectors...there are also injector fuses in the fuse panel.

If both fuses are good and the distributor is providing reference pulses to the ECM, then the ECM is suspect.
